porphyria cutanea tarda and hepatitis c virus: a case-control study and meta-analysis of the literature.porphyria cutanea tarda (pct) and hepatitis c virus (hcv) infection have been associated in several reports with the prevalence of hcv exhibiting considerable regional variation. however, most reports were confounded by selection bias and a regional prevalence of hcv in the populations studied. in the united states, only a few cases of this association have been reported to date.199910411407
evidence of aberrant lipid metabolism in hepatitis c and hepatocellular carcinoma.lipids are linked to many pathological processes including hepatic steatosis and liver malignancy. this study aimed to explore lipid metabolism in hepatitis c virus (hcv) and hcv-related hepatocellular carcinoma (hcc).201020961371

increases in prescription opioid injection abuse among treatment admissions in the united states, 2004-2013.the 2015 hiv outbreak in indiana associated with prescription opioid injection coupled with rising rates of hepatitis c, especially in areas with long-standing opioid abuse, have raised concerns about prescription opioid injection. however, research on this topic is limited. we assessed trends in treatment admissions reporting injection, smoking, and inhalation abuse of prescription opioids and examined characteristics associated with non-oral routes of prescription opioid abuse in the u.s.201728531769
hiv infection linked to injection use of oxymorphone in indiana, 2014-2015.in january 2015, a total of 11 new diagnoses of human immunodeficiency virus (hiv) infection were reported in a small community in indiana. we investigated the extent and cause of the outbreak and implemented control measures.201627468059
